As we age, the natural decline in collagen, elastin, and subcutaneous fat leads to volume loss, wrinkles, and sagging skin. Dermal fillers have emerged as a scientifically validated solution to address these concerns, offering a non-surgical approach to facial rejuvenation. According to a 2023 report by Grand View Research, the global dermal filler market reached $5.8 billion in 2022, reflecting growing consumer confidence in these minimally invasive treatments.
The primary mechanism of dermal fillers involves restoring lost facial volume through biocompatible materials. Hyaluronic acid (HA) fillers, which account for 84% of all filler treatments according to the American Society of Plastic Surgeons, work by binding with water molecules to rehydrate tissues and stimulate collagen production. A 2021 study published in the *Journal of Cosmetic Dermatology* demonstrated that HA-based fillers increased skin elasticity by 28% and improved hydration levels by 34% in treated patients over six months. These effects occur through both physical volumization and biological activation of fibroblasts—the cells responsible for collagen synthesis.

The safety profile of modern fillers has improved significantly since their FDA approval in 2003. Data from the FDA’s MAUDE database shows adverse event rates decreased from 0.78% in 2015 to 0.32% in 2022, attributable to improved product formulations and practitioner training. Hyaluronidase enzymes—which can dissolve HA fillers if needed—provide an additional safety net, making these treatments 94% reversible according to clinical guidelines from the Dermatology Therapy Association.

For those considering dermal fillers, consultation with board-certified practitioners is crucial. The ideal candidate typically shows early to moderate signs of volume loss rather than advanced skin laxity.
